Abstract

For each device in a collaborative environment, qualities of system characteristics are determined. Based on the respective qualities of each device, a subset of devices is identified, including at least one device having a highest first quality and at least one device having a highest second quality, each corresponding to a different system characteristic. One or more devices from the subset of devices are then selected, based on the first quality and the second quality of each device of the subset of devices, to perform a function associated with the respective system characteristic.

Claims (54)

1. A method for requesting feedback on a function performed by a selected device in a collaborative environment setting, the method comprising:

determining a plurality of qualities of a first system characteristic that correspond to a plurality of devices in a collaborative environment setting;

identifying, based on the plurality of qualities, a highest quality of the first system characteristic and a device of the plurality of devices having the highest quality;

determining a function in the collaborative environment setting that is relevant to the first system characteristic;

instructing the device to perform the function; and

after a period of time from the instructing:

redetermining a quality of the first system characteristic of the device; and

in response to determining a change in the redetermined quality, requesting feedback about the device's performance of the function.

2. The method of claim 1 , wherein the change in the redetermined quality comprises an interruption in performing the function.

3. The method of claim 1 , wherein the redetermining comprises periodically redetermining the quality of the first system characteristic for a duration of the collaborative environment setting.

4. The method of claim 1 , wherein the requesting the feedback comprises causing to be displayed a notification comprising one or more selectable options to indicate the feedback.

5. The method of claim 4 , wherein the selectable options include a negative feedback option, the method further comprising:

in response to receiving a selection of the negative feedback option:

instructing the device to cease performing the function; and

selecting, based on the plurality of qualities, another device from the plurality of devices to perform the function.

6. The method of claim 1 , further comprising:

disabling the function relevant to the first system characteristic on at least one device different from the device instructed to perform the function.

7. The method of claim 1 , wherein the first system characteristic is selected from a list consisting of microphone quality, speaker quality, video capture quality, video display quality, screen resolution, power availability, internet connection quality, network bandwidth and device operating system speed.

8. The method of claim 1 , wherein the device is a first device, further comprising:

identifying a second-highest quality of the first system characteristic and a second device of the plurality of devices having the second-highest quality; and

in response to determining that the first device is deselected, instructing the second device to perform the function.

9. The method of claim 1 , further comprising:

causing to be outputted a notification that the device has been selected for performing the function.

10. The method of claim 1 , further comprising:

determining that the device has a highest quality of a second system characteristic; and

selecting the device to perform a second function in the collaborative environment setting that is relevant to the second system characteristic.
